Primitive Weapons Signs With Prosthetic Records, New LP In March 2012
New York psychedelic doom band Primitive Weapons has signed with Prosthetic Records. The band completed work on the debut release, yet untitled, which was recorded at Wild Arctic Studios with producer Dean Baltolunis (American Nightmare/Goes Cube/The Hold Steady). The LP is tentatively scheduled for a March 2012 release.
In a message about the signing, the band posted "Hey Guys, We signed to Prosthetic Records. Expect a new release in March! We are really stoked and look forward to playing to playing out more and playing SXSW again!"
